A Hidden Gem: The Cumming Arts Center
The Cumming Arts Center has become a beloved spot for locals, offering a welcoming space where artists of all ages can create, learn, and showcase their work. Located on Pilgrim Mill Drive in downtown Cumming, the center is more than just a venue—it’s a hub of creativity and community spirit. With classes, a gift shop featuring handmade pieces by member artists, and a friendly atmosphere, it's no wonder residents are raving about it.
